Office Home and Business 2010 includes all of those plus Outlook 2010. Office Home and Student includes Word 2010, Excel 2010, PowerPoint 2010, OneNote 2010, and Office Web Apps. "Starter is really replacing Microsoft Works," he says.

Chris Adams, Office Product Manager for Microsoft UK, says Starter 2010 provides "lightweight versions of Word and Excel" that lack advanced features such as change tracking. The cheapest version of Office 2010 will be free, but only when pre-installed on a new PC from selected PC manufacturers.

Members of a family can install this version on three PCs. 2010 prices will be £109.99 for a boxed copy and £89.99 for the keycard. The familiar Office Home and Student version continues with, again, the addition of OneNote and Office Web Apps. With the top-of-the-range Office Professional, the Key Card cuts the suggested price from £429.99 to £299.99. This drops the price of Office Home and Business 2010 from £239.99 to £189.99.

The key card only provides a license key that can be used to activate a copy of Office 2010 that has been pre-installed on a new PC or perhaps downloaded online.
